"In the terrible period when we were all deprived of culture, Mozart's music has really been life-saving for me, it has truly filled my life. To make up for these months of solitary confinement, I have worked on several recording and composition projects. But for want of partners, audiences, encounters, I was overwhelmed with a great feeling of emptiness. Music only makes sense if is shared.' For Raphaël Sévère, this recording represents a return to the artist's life, and a rebirth with Mozart.back to top
